  • Gucma, Lucjan (Scientific Journals Maritime University of Szczecin, Zeszyty Naukowe Akademia Morska w Szczecinie, )
    The paper presents a method of safety evaluation of inland ships passage under the Kolejowy Bridge in Szczecin. It is a complex method which consists of real time ship manoeuvring simulation and a photogrammetric method used for verification of simulation results. Such method allows the evaluation of bridge safety in respect to possible ship's collision with bridge pillars and designing the guide fender layout which minimise the consequences ofpossible collisions.

  • Jagniszczak, Igor; Królikowski, Andrzej (Scientific Journals Maritime University of Szczecin, Zeszyty Naukowe Akademia Morska w Szczecinie, )
    The sea port in Elbląg is a typical example of the sea and inland waterways communication junction. The port is connected with the ports of Gulf of Gdańsk through inland waterways: with the Jagielloński Canal through Szkarpawą, Wisła, Wisła Martwa and the River Elbląg - through Zalew Wiślany and Szkarpawą. The port is also connected with the Russian ports - the River Elbląg and Zalew Wiślany, with Pojezierze Iławskie through Elbląg Canal and with the inland waterways of Dolna Wisla (including the possibility of entering the Odra waterway through the Bydgoszcz Canal, Noteć and Warta). This paper presents the conditions for navigation in the communication junction of sea and inland waterways of Elbląg.

  • Kulczyk, Jan (Scientific Journals Maritime University of Szczecin, Zeszyty Naukowe Akademia Morska w Szczecinie, )
    The Oder Waterway is the only waterway in Poland suitable for transport. It interconnects and integrates major industrial agglomerations in Poland. OWWmay constitute an important link in a transport corridor providing the shortest connection between the Scandinavian countries and the Balkans. Its transport function gains much in importance in the light of the EU transport policy. Currently, because of years of neglect, OWW cannot be fully used as a shipping route. The realization of the Program for the Oder 2006 will significantly improve the navigation conditions on the Oder but it will not lead to full integration of this waterway with Europe's system of waterways. The effectiveness of transport on the Oder can be substantially improved by building a new generation of push trains adapted to operation on shallow waters.

  • Horst, Dipi.-Ing. (Scientific Journals Maritime University of Szczecin, Zeszyty Naukowe Akademia Morska w Szczecinie, )
    New conceptions predict the involvement of coastal vessels to cargoes transport by European inland waterways. The paper presents the use of small sea ships (coaster-class) for inland navigation and the future adaptation of barges and pusher tugs to sea navigation. This article also shows the norms according to which coasters ships and inland ships are built. Differences are described between these classes and solutions to them are indicated. Moreover, forecasts are presented as well which predict a growth of inland waterway transport of agriculture and wood products by the Odra river. Finally, the possibilities of using a new class of ships to transport these cargoes to Świnoujście and by sea to Scandinavia are mentioned in detail.

  • Semenov, Iouri (Scientific Journals Maritime University of Szczecin, Zeszyty Naukowe Akademia Morska w Szczecinie, )
    Inland navigation is the oldest mode of cargo and passenger traffic, counting nearly 5000 years. Now this transport mode gets the main importance again, which requires innovative changes in the inland waterway networks, vessels and its service systems. This is due to the fact that combined rail/road transport widely used in XX century is currently struggling with high external costs along the main traffic corridors of the Trans-European Transport Network, including costs of environment renewal, congestion consequences and refund of traffic accidents charges. Experience of some EU countries has shown that innovative approaches to the organization of inland navigation as element of integrated transport systems could help to solve these problems.
